    F/V Allegura; Off Jupiter Inlet Florida.
    Off Jupiter Inlet Florida.
    1. On Feb. 4, 2008, the SSC was notified by the USCG that a 45 foot trawler, the F/V Allegura partially submerged and adrift 4 miles off Jupiter Inlet, FL with a 200 foot sheen observed.
    2. THREAT: OIL. COMMODITY: DIESEL. MAXIMUM POTENTIAL RELEASE: 1000 GALLONS.
    3. POSITION 26.910N 079.986W. NOAA INCIDENTNEWS 7765: https://incidentnews.noaa.gov/incident/7765
